General Update Concerning Hope Evangelical Lutheran Church:

Dear friends, here we would like to summarize what is happening and has happened.
1. Hope's voters voted this spring to cease services, move forward with closing our incorporation and join with Grace Evangelical Lutheran Church of Northwest Indiana (6240 Grand Blvd, Hobart). This means that Grace is now the continuation of Hope and we urge all our members to work with Pastor Locklair to transfer to Grace.

2. Hope's church building was sold on April 29th. We know very little about the buyers but they did tell us they are a Christian church and plan to use the building as a church.

3. Hope's council has had discussions about what to do with the remaining assets of the incorporation. The council are the decision makers for that, according to our Articles of Incorporation, but they are certainly taking input from Hope's members.

4. As part of 3, Hope is in the processing of transferring ownership of the parsonage to Grace.

5. Later this year, the council will meet to decide how to disburse the remaining assets. In general, there has been a strong desire to gift the assets to mission work of our fellowship, both in the US and around the world.

6. Once all the assets have been disbursed, the incorporation itself will be closed.

We hope to see you at Grace in Hobart!

For those wondering about the archives room and all the wonderful historical content in it:
All of the items in the archives room were donated to the Portage Historical Society.
They will make decisions concerning what will be displayed, but you should be able to view at least some of those wonderful items there in the future.
